Australia LNG Union Threatens to Widen Strike at Inpex Plant


Members of the union endorsed eight-hour work stoppages and a plan to implement work bans later this week, the Offshore Alliance said in a social media post on Monday. Workers started industrial action at all three Inpex facilities last week, downing tools for four hours a day among other measures.
